Introduction
The pharmaceutical sector is a vital cornerstone of the Indian economy, making significant contributions to job creation and exports. Per the Indian Brand Equity Foundation (IBEF), India holds the position of third globally in pharmaceutical production by quantity and is the foremost supplier of generic medications. However, the responsibility to ensure that the drugs produced and distributed are both safe and effective accompanies this growth.
Regulatory frameworks are designed to protect public health by supervising the creation, production, and distribution of pharmaceutical products. In India, the Central Drugs Standard Control Organization (CDSCO) serves as the principal regulatory authority, functioning under the Ministry of Health and Family Welfare. Effectiveness of Pharmaceutical Regulation in India
1. Comprehensive Legislative Framework
- Drugs and Cosmetics Act (1940): This landmark legislation constitutes the foundation of pharmaceutical regulation in India, establishing the criteria for drug approval, manufacturing, and distribution.
- Clinical Trials: The guidelines governing clinical trials were revised in 2019 to boost transparency and guarantee patient safety.
- Schedule Y: This section of the Drugs and Cosmetics Act details the stipulations for clinical trials and the approval process for novel drugs.
2. Strict Approval Process
- New Drug Approvals: New medications are subjected to rigorous evaluation prior to receiving approval; for instance, the recent approval of a COVID-19 vaccine followed extensive clinical trials.
- Quality Control: Regulatory agencies perform inspections to confirm compliance with Good Manufacturing Practices (GMP).
- Adverse Drug Reaction Monitoring: Mechanisms for reporting and tracking adverse reactions have been established, enhancing drug safety.
3. Utilization of Technology
- e-Governance Initiatives: The CDSCO has adopted digital technologies for drug registration and oversight, expediting approval processes.
- Pharmacovigilance Program: Mobile applications for reporting adverse effects have fostered transparency and accountability within the system.
4. International Collaboration
- Harmonization with Global Standards: India has collaborated with international regulatory agencies such as WHO and FDA, aligning its regulatory strategies with global norms.
- Facilitated Exports: By adhering to stringent international regulations, Indian pharmaceuticals have become accepted in global markets.
5. Public Awareness Campaigns
- Educational Initiatives: Campaigns aimed at educating the public about medication safety and the importance of following prescribed treatments have gained momentum.
- Collaboration with NGOs: Public health organizations work alongside regulatory bodies to ensure outreach and awareness within communities.
6. Focus on Traditional Medicine
- AYUSH Regulation: Regulation overseeing Ayurvedic, Yoga, Naturopathy, Unani, Siddha, and Homeopathy (AYUSH) medicines ensures traditional knowledge is preserved while confirming efficacy.

Challenges in Pharmaceutical Regulation
1. Infrastructure Limitations
- Resource Constraints: The CDSCO and state regulatory agencies frequently face resource limitations that impede inspection and enforcement actions.
- Inadequate Training: Staff turnover and the necessity for specialized training remain considerable challenges.
2. Complex Regulatory Landscape
- Multiplicity of Regulations: Multiple regulatory authorities managing diverse product categories often results in confusion and inconsistency in the approval process.
- Need for Harmonization: There is an urgent need to harmonize regulations across states to prevent discrepancies.
3. Rise of Counterfeit Medicines
- Public Health Risk: India is grappling with significant issues related to counterfeit drugs, which compromise patient trust and safety.
- Regulatory Evasion: Offenders frequently evade regulatory measures, complicating enforcement actions.
4. Rapid Technological Advancements
- Keeping Pace with Change: Swift advancements in technology (e.g., biotechnology) often outstrip the existing regulatory frameworks.
- Emerging Therapies: Novel treatment approaches, such as gene therapy and personalized medicine, challenge current regulatory paradigms.
5. Economic and Political Pressures
- Balancing Interests: Regulators encounter pressure to reconcile public health needs with economic growth, often resulting in compromises that could jeopardize safety.
- Political Interference: Instances of political influence have led to regulatory oversights or delays.
6. Citizen Awareness and Engagement
- Limited Public Understanding: Many citizens lack awareness of the significance of drug regulations, leading to apathy in reporting issues.
- Misinformation: The prevalence of misinformation regarding drugs and regulations complicates public perception and trust in healthcare systems.
